      **** St. ***** and his company are scamming my partner and I out of $8,118.00. We contracted **** to demo our floors, haul the demo, purchase materials, and install our new LVP floors in the home we just purchased on **********************************. I have attached the contract/description of work that **** sent us for signature. This job was supposed to start on 5/6 and be finished before my partner and I moved in on 5/30. We had my uncle ******************* pay **** $2,000 for the deposit on 4/27 via Zelle. **** informed my uncle that we needed to pay for the materials as well. I proceeded to send **** 3 separate payments since we currently live in ********* via ***** and CashAPP. The 1st payment of $2,000 was sent on 5/2. The second for $2,000 on 5/3. And the third payment of $2,118 totaling $8,118.00 that was stolen.On 5/5, **** confirmed we were set to start the demo on 5/6 as planned. **** never showed up. On 5/6, **** did not show either. He apologized on 5/7 and said that they will be there on 5/8. On 5/8, **** did not show up. **** finally showed up on 5/9 and did a VERY POOR job. **** did not finish the demo, haul the demo away, and also put a big whole in our bathroom wall. **** also did not bring the materials to our house on 5/9 as promised nor did we ever receive them. We agreed that **** would have the demo finished by 5/13 so that everything was ready for our painter. **** never stopped by and finished the demo. Since 5/9, **** has been VERY HARD to get ahold of. He never responds to phone calls, emails, or text messages. His phone was even turned off from 5/15 - 5/18 with 0 communication.We are a requesting a full refund of $8,118 as **** did not do what we paid him to do. He did not finish the demo, drop our materials off, and has officially ghosted us.

      On 4/4/22 *********************************** owner of Carpet Man Flooring provided a quote to us for tile demo and vinyl flooring install totaling $6,111.00 for a remodel scheduled August 2022. On 4/26/22 we were asked to pay $3,000.00 deposit which we did the same day by Check #***. The remodel began on August 10, 2022 and Carpet Man Flooring was scheduled to begin demo on August 12, 2022. Our project manager reached out to him with no response. We reached out to him with no response. The night before the work was to begin, he contacted the project manager and stated that he couldn't find anybody to do the work. He was asked if he had the flooring as we would need to find someone to do demo and install. He stated that he did not and would need to order however he was on COD so he was not sure how long it would take. As this was unacceptable as the remodel schedule would be held up waiting for the materials he should have ordered in April. We contacted him the next day and left him a message to please return our deposit as we were forced to get new quotes and was working on a tight schedule. He did not return or respond to our call. We were able to secure a company who was willing to do the demo and install (as well as pick up the material) however it was $1,707.00 more which we had no choice. I called again and left a message and asked that he at least give us payments of $500 until paid. He eventually responded and stated that he was doing the best he could and did not have it. I text him with a demand which he ignored. 10 days later I text him and let him know we offered payments and a couple weeks however he was not responding. To date he has still not responded.
